what kind of numbers ARE being seen with a stock turbo on a gxp ? lets say different intercooler, the ability to tune, good fuel, no restrictions in the exhaust, wastegate turned up and less 10 feet of vac line that is routed to hell and back. lol
what real numbers are out there ?
Well 1st of all the wastegate mod will have to stay at the OEM position, if using a tune, like Westers or BSR.
The numbers are from 250 RWHP to 290 RWHP

This is what GM has gotten on 110 race gas in the Gardella Drift Solstice. The hp is 335 but look at the torque! It has a Hahn intercooler mounted vertically with 3 fans pushing air through it. The info is straight from the site listed in my signature.
2007 Pontiac Solstice GXP
Production 2.0L ECOtec LNF turbocharged with race-only calibration
330 hp @ 4500-6000rpm
425 lb-ft @ 3600rpm
7000rpm rev limit
Straight-thru 3” exhaust, with catalytic converter delete
Gardella Racing induction system
